Firstly - make sure you are running DemonBuddy from a fresh install (new, clean, empty folder - not upgrading or over-riding old folder).

Next try removing plugins one-by-one from your plugin folder until the plugins load. If one plugin is failing to load at the moment, or has problems - then ALL other plugins fail to load.

Just a note - all three of mine compile fine (I'm assuming you have all the latest versions - check my signature! They all got updated yesterday) - so it will be one of the others causing problems I would think! (with the exception of auto-equipper, which was about three weeks old and got updated to 7.1 today to work with latest DB).
